Dragon at 1600: A Jules Spenser Novel

MURDER-

It happened in broad daylight for all the world to see. The Deep State-a group of technocrats, plutocrats, and liberal apparatchiks has destroyed the core principles of American Democracy, and turned the United States into a Woketopean wasteland. They want a One World totalitarian order-with one currency,
China said no. They want their own.
Long Nu - the Dragon Lady, is the daughter of the CCP President-a position she wants, and will kill to get it. She hates America more than the Deep State, and has made a deal to purchase strategic landmark and high profile properties throughout America. She doesn't want America to roll over and die-she wants to make it her own. The Deep State agrees to help, but have their own agenda, and setup Dragon Lady for the death of a very prominent DC official.
Dragon Lady goes on the war path, and no one in the DC elite is safe. Her trouble starts when she crosses paths with Dr. Jules Spenser-a human weapon and Quantum Physicist. Jules is the major stake holder of FREEDOM CORPS-a covert group of tightly knit retired military and scientists who fight terror foreign and domestic.
Jules and Freedom Corps monitor the world through BADDAY-the ultimate quantum computer security system, that utilizes biochemical algorithms of encoded DNA. And she is watching Dragon Lady's every movement.
Jules' affinity for bending space-time is renew when BADDAY locates an anomalous ferromagnetic meta-metal with uncharted properties at 26,000-feet on K2. But the rock is buried over 700-feet deep on the Chinese side, and Dragon Lady, wants it, too.
But not until she touches something vital on the President of the United States and Dr. Jules Spenser-any major artery will do.

Washington DC and K2 just became deadlier-
